Traders and Gentlefolk The Livingstons of New York, 1675-1790
by Cynthia A. Kierner

Published by Cornell University Press Ithaca 1992 First Edition Hardcover Book/DJ Condition: AN/AN 8vo 8" - 9" tall; 283 pp; Including among their number a signer of the Declaration of Independence and the founder of an ironworks, the Livingstons were a prominent family in the political, economic, and social life of colonial New York. Drawing on a rich array of sources, she shows how New York's most successful traders became gentlefolk without abandoning their entrepreneurial values, how they forged a distinct culture, and how the Revolution ultimately occasioned the rejection of elite political authority.
